Dong Fang Hong I

Dong Fang Hong I, also known as "China 1", was the first successful Chinese satellite launched on April 24, 1970, a launcher of the type " CZ -1" (Chang Zheng 1) started. He was part of the so -called " Dong Fang Hong " satellite program. With its 173 pounds, it was relatively heavy compared to the first satellites of other nations. The orbital altitude was 439 × 2384 km, the orbital inclination 68.5 °. The satellite had a radio station that permanently hymn to Mao Zedong " The East is Red " aired.

Through this successful satellite launch was the People's Republic of China the fifth power, which could bring its own satellites with a missile in its own orbit.
